DIY vets come together for Crossed Keys LP
DIY vets come together for Crossed Keys LP

Philadelphia, PA punk band Crossed Keys is back, sharing a new song on No Echo yesterday with news of a new album coming soon.

"Victim Complex" will become available on streaming services on Friday Feb. 24, and comes from the soon to release new album, Believes in You, which comes out May 5 via Dead Satellite Records, Creep Records, and Sell the Heart Records.

The band features several New Jersey and Philadelphia area musicians, including former members of Kid Dynamite, Good Riddance, and Zolof the Rock & Roll Destroyer. The band will play a record release show at Sing Us Home Fest, in Philly, on May 5.

The lineup features vocalist Joshua Alvarez (Cinepunx, Halo of Snakes), drummer Dave Wagenschutz (Kid Dynamite, Good Riddance), bassist Andrew Wellbrock (Zolof the Rock & Roll Destroyer), and guitarists Beau Brendley (The Curse, Kill The Man Who Questions) and Dave Adoff (Step Ahead). Believes in You is their first full-length release.
